Can You Facetime From Apple Watch?

If you’ve ever wondered about the capability to FaceTime from your Apple Watch, you’ll be delighted to learn that it is indeed possible with the latest watchOS updates. With watchOS 10 and beyond, Apple has made it convenient for users to make Group FaceTime audio calls directly from their Apple Watch.

To initiate a FaceTime audio call from your Apple Watch, you simply need to open the Phone app on your device. Once in the app, you can easily start a FaceTime audio call, allowing you to stay connected with your friends, family, or colleagues even when you’re on the go.
